Charlie Rich, born on December 14, 1932, was an immensely talented American singer, songwriter, and musician whose career spanned several decades. Known for his smooth vocals and diverse musical style, Rich made significant contributions to country, rock and roll, blues, and gospel music.
Growing up in Arkansas, Rich developed a deep love for music and honed his skills as a pianist and vocalist. He began his career in the 1950s, gaining attention for his unique blend of country and blues. His early hits, such as “Lonely Weekends” and “Who Will the Next Fool Be,” showcased his soulful voice and knack for heartfelt storytelling.
Rich’s music defied categorization, incorporating elements of various genres and displaying his versatility as an artist. He effortlessly transitioned between country ballads, rock-infused numbers, and emotional soul tunes, earning him the nickname “The Silver Fox.”
In 1973, Rich achieved tremendous success with the release of his album “Behind Closed Doors.” The title track, a crossover hit, topped both the country and pop charts and became his signature song. The album showcased Rich’s ability to blend genres and capture the essence of human emotions, solidifying his status as a true musical icon.
Throughout his career, Rich received multiple awards, including Grammy Awards and Country Music Association honors. His performances were characterized by his charismatic stage presence and the raw emotion he brought to his music.
Charlie Rich’s impact on the music industry continues to be felt, even after his passing on July 25, 1995.
